| Episode narrativeepisode_narrative | A weak frontal boundary and weak winds aloft created slow moving thunderstorms that served as mainly heavy rain producers causing some flash flooding. A few reports were also received of sub-severe hail and gusty winds. |
| Event narrativeevent_narrative | Rainfall of 4.7 inches was measured at the Waco Fire Station between 230 pm and 430 pm. |
